Workflow SDK makes TypeScript and JavaScript functions durable. It persists workflow progress, retries failed steps, and provides built-in observability. Workflows can suspend without using compute while they wait.
Install the SDK in an existing project:
npm install workflow
Configure the integration for your framework. For example, with Next.js:
// next.config.ts
import { withWorkflow } from 'workflow/next';
export default withWorkflow({});
Then start a workflow from an API route, Server Action, or other server-side code:
import { start } from 'workflow/api';
import { onboardUser } from './workflows/onboard-user';
await start(onboardUser, ['hello@example.com']);
Run your app, then open the local observability UI in another terminal:
npm run dev
npx workflow web

Local development uses the bundled backend with no configuration. Deploy to Vercel for managed storage, queuing, scaling, and observability. To self-host, use the Postgres backend or implement a custom World.
